Substantial pendant light, produced by the German firm Cosack Leuchten in the 1960s or 70s, is defined by its impressive scale and pure form. The shade is crafted from high-quality, mold-blown opaline glass, featuring a voluminous, bulbous silhouette that tapers into a polished chrome metal cap.
The satin white glass diffuses light evenly, creating a soft, ambient glow while directing functional light downwards through the open rim. The minimalist chrome fitting provides a sharp, industrial contrast to the soft organic curve of the glass. Its large size makes it a commanding presence in a room.
Provides bright, diffuse ambient lighting and direct downlight, ideal for high ceilings, stairwells, or suspended low over a dining table. Good vintage condition. The glass is in perfect condition. The chrome metal cap has a very small dent consistent with age.
